如何在Redhat RHEL 7离线mahcine上安装python3及其所有it工具

如何在Redhat RHEL 7离线mahcine上安装python3及其所有it工具,python,python-3.x,linux,installation,rhel7,Python,Python 3.x,Linux,Installation,Rhel7,我有一个Django项目,它将被安装在RHEL7服务器上,没有互联网接入。所以我需要在本地包含所有内容,从python3源代码到pip和安装工具。对于系统可能需要运行python的每个包,我已经添加了大量的包,但它始终给我错误。我正在使用这个install.sh脚本来实现: #/bin/bash cd./U包装/ rpm-i build-essentials-2019-3pclos2019.noarch.rpm zlib-1.2.7-18.el7.x86_64.rpm gcc-c++-4.8.5

我有一个Django项目,它将被安装在RHEL7服务器上,没有互联网接入。所以我需要在本地包含所有内容,从python3源代码到pip和安装工具。对于系统可能需要运行python的每个包,我已经添加了大量的包,但它始终给我错误。我正在使用这个install.sh脚本来实现:

#/bin/bash
cd./U包装/
rpm-i build-essentials-2019-3pclos2019.noarch.rpm zlib-1.2.7-18.el7.x86_64.rpm gcc-c++-4.8.5-39.el7.x86_64.rpm gcc-4.8.5-39.el7.x86_64.rpm cpp-4.8.5-39.el7.x86_64.rpm glibc-devel-2.17-292.el7.x86_64.rpm glibc-headers-2.17-292.el7.el7.x86_-64.html
命令-v python3>/dev/null 2>&1|{
echo>&2“我需要python3,但尚未安装,正在安装它。”;
cd Python-3.7.5
澄清
/配置
制作
sudo制作安装
}
cd../。。
#virtualenv--永远不要下载venv
#源venv/bin/激活
用于输入“/pkgs”/*;做
pip安装“$entry”
完成
经过几天的尝试,当我接近于让所有的工作,我得到了这个奇怪的错误。在pip安装的最后一步:

最终导致python安装失败:


还有,您是否安装了
glibc headers
glibc dev
的rpm?请不要发布代码截图或错误消息-发布文本。@tink是的,我在rpm命令
glibc-devel-2.17-292.el7.x86_64.rpm glibc-headers-2.17-292.el7.x86_64.rpm
和,您是否安装了
glibc headers
glibc dev
的rpm?请不要发布代码截图或错误消息-发布文本。@tink是的,我在rpm命令
glibc-devel-2.17-292.el7.x86_64.rpm glibc-headers-2.17-292.el7.x86_64.rpm